jthornton Posted March 14, 2018 Share Posted March 14, 2018 (edited) I have UPS and USPS installed and enabled and have my USPS user name and have United States as an allowed zone but when I view the cart I get this error The following errors were detected: Unfortunately there are no suitable shipping methods available for your order. This may be because the total weight of your order is too high or we cannot ship to your country. Please contact a member of our staff for any further inquiries. Request Sent - http://www.ups.com/using/services/rave/qcostcgi.cgi?accept_UPS_license_agreement=yes&10_action=3&13_product=GND&14_origCountry=GB&15_origPostal=63901&19_destPostal=&22_destCountry=GB&23_weight=12.5&47_rateChart=Regular%2BDaily%2BPickup&48_container=00&49_ accept_UPS_license_agreement=yes&10_action=3&13_product=GND&14_origCountry=GB&15_origPostal=63901&19_destPostal=&22_destCountry=GB&23_weight=12.5&47_rateChart=Regular%2BDaily%2BPickup&48_container=00&49_residential=1 Response received UPSOnLine5%Unsupported country specified%6920 looks like the origCountry=GB is the fault where do I change the origCountry? And why does it send a request when I just viewed the cart and have not entered an address yet. JT Ok I found where UK was the store country and changed it to US and now no error... but I still wonder why a request was sent just viewing the cart. bsmither Posted March 14, 2018 Share Posted March 14, 2018 (edited) CubeCart will give the customer an estimate on taxes and shipping costs whenever viewing their cart. 1. CubeCart has an admin setting that can switch off calculating and showing these estimates. 2. Until CubeCart has a better idea of the customer's delivery address, the store's own address is used for the estimate. (This estimate could be somewhat accurate to completely misleading, depending on the shipping module(s) being used*.) 3. Somewhat hard to spot, there is a link for the customer to enter some delivery information which will then give an accurate estimate. *There are many modules that calculate shipping on factors other than distance and/or weight.
